Panthers Fall on the Road to UVA-Wise

WISE, Virginia --  The Ferrum College football team dropped it's season opener on the road tonight against Division II opponent the University of Virginia-Wise. Falling 41-9 at Carl Smith Field.

Records
UVA-Wise 1-0
Ferrum 0-1

The Basics
Ferrum forced a fumble on UVA-Wise's first drive of the game, recovered by Rah'Quan Payne. The Panthers were unable to create points on the ensuing drive. Jae Gillespie scored all three of his rushing touchdowns, (51, 20, 4) in the first quarter to take an early 21-0 lead.

UVA-Wise would tack on 10 more points in the second quarter, from a Lendon Redwine touchdown pass and Kellan Dalton's field goal, to take a 31-0 lead at half.

Dalton kicked a 50 yard field goal, to extend the lead to 34-0 in the third quarter for UVA-Wise. Ferrum broke the shutout after Brayden Hawkins connected with Daniel Lamb for a nine yard touchdown pass. Julian Edwards extended the lead with a 33 yard touchdown run for the Cavaliers.

Seth Deaton nailed a 39 yard field goal early in the fourth quarter, to make the score 41-9. 

Key Stats
UVA-Wise: Gillespie, 10 rush, 106 yards, 3 TD; Michael Williams Jr., 6 tackles, 2 sacks, 5 TFL, 2 FF
Ferrum: Hawkins, 15-34, 181 yards, TD; Sincere Adams, 13 tackles, 0.5 TFL
